    What are the best software for monitor few SQL Servers?
    or any other scripts or steps?
    Rather I would ask what is your requirement?
    What kind of features you need to monitor within your environment, its easy to refer a third party tool. But before that I would incline to see what kind of requirement you have for such monitoring purpose.
    We have used DIAB from http://www.diabsqlsoftware.com/ for several years now. We are exceptionally pleased and it has a 69.99 price tag. It covers about everything: Disk, memory, cpu, network, backups, failed jobs, replication. To many to name, check them out. It also monitors multiple servers from a single desktop for no additional cost.

